Zitavia Currant Plant

Fruit/nut | currant | white

USDA Zones: 3-8

Ribes rubrum Zitavia white currant is a disease-resistant shrub that produces large, juicy, slightly translucent berries on long, elegant clusters. Upright and attractive in form, it adds beauty to any yard or landscape, with striking fruit-laden branches that catch the eye. White currants are cherished for their sweet, delicate flavor, perfect for fresh eating, preserves, or baking. They are naturally rich in antioxidants and contain more vitamin C than oranges. Both their bold taste and impressive nutrition make them a truly exceptional addition to the garden. Self-fertile and hardy in zones 3-8.

Get Started

Initial Instructions
Upon arrival the shrubs will be bareroot and dormant. Moisten them slightly with some regular water and place in a cool damp area until ready to plant outdoors. It’s best to plant the currants while still dormant and space them 2-4 feet apart.

Hardiness
Listed per variety

Bearing Age
2 years

Bloom Time
Early spring to early summer.

Ripening Time
Mid to late summer or early fall.
